Health Insurance Explained – The YouToons Have It Covered
Millions of us now have health insurance under the Affordable Care Act, or what some people call Obamacare. But once many things in life, your health insurance can often be confusing and complicated. Whether you've been insured for years or you're new to the game, arrangement your policy is important to your health and your wallet. First things first, you have to pay your premium every month or your insurance could acquire cancelled - nice of like your cable subscription. You can as well as think of it later a shared health care piggy bank -- we all chip in each month, even if we're healthy, for that reason the child maintenance is there with we compulsion it. If you acquire insurance at work, your employer probably pays most of your premium and the get out of comes out of your paycheck automatically. If you have Medicaid, you most likely don't have to pay any premium at all -- the federal doling out and your declare say you will care of that.
If you're insured through a new health insurance marketplace, depending on your income, you may be eligible for a tax checking account that pays a share of your premium. next you have that shiny new insurance card, you'll want to attempt in reality difficult to save it in your wallet! To augmented your odds at staying healthy, be clear to take advantage of the forgive preventive facilities that every supplementary insurance plans provide. But of course...stuff happens. And that's behind insurance in point of fact comes in handy. Now, having insurance helps a lot, but it doesn't target every your health care is going to be free. There are lots of details practically your insurance plot that decree how much you pay afterward you acquire sick or injured.
If you have Medicaid, a lot of these facilities could utterly well be free. Otherwise, you'll likely have to pay something afterward you go to the doctor or occupy a prescription. This is called a copay taking into consideration it's a specific dollar amount -- taking into consideration $25 per visit... or coinsurance if it's a percentage of the bill. There's furthermore the deductible -- that's how much comes out of your own pocket previously your insurance starts paying. Depending on your plan, you might have a deductible for every your care, or it might and no-one else apply to some types of care, as soon as hospital stays and prescriptions.
So admittance your plan material, because it can manage into the thousands of dollars! different important part of your plot is the out of pocket maximum.
This is the most you'll ever have to pay in any one year. At least for the utility your scheme covers. Your insurer will pay 100% of whatever more than the maximum for the land of the year. It can be just as unclear dealing behind prescriptions! Your plot has a list of drugs it will pay for, called a formulary, but the prices vary.
Check past your doctor or pharmacist, because a generic drug might repair you in the works the similar as a brand reveal drug, but the price difference could be huge. So, those are the costs typically involved, but recall that they'll be affected by your insurance plan's provider network. This is a list of doctors and hospitals that are joined to your plan.
Insurance companies negotiate discounts later than these providers. Stay in-network, and the discounts acquire passed to you. o out of network, and you could stop up paying full price. And remember that out-of-pocket limit? It won't act out if you go out of network! In some plans -- once HMOs or EPOs -- your insurance would pay nothing if you go out-of-network. In extra plans -- with PPOs -- your insurance will cover you no event where you go, but you'll pay a lot more if you go out of network.
Also, if you desire to visit a specialist - with an orthopedist - some plans require a referral from your primary care doctor. hermetic easy enough? Well, sometimes staying in-network can be tricky! In a hospital, it's realistic that your surgeon could be in-network, even if your anesthesiologist is not. Don't be afraid to negotiate taking into account your provider or file an attraction behind your insurer. suitably as you can see, there's a lot to think more or less taking into consideration you choose an insurance scheme each year. Some plans may have low premiums, but fewer doctors or hospitals and tall deductibles. There are tradeoffs, and bargain and choosing among plans isn't always easy. Remember, if you have questions call your health plan and ask, or check past your hospital or doctor. If you still have questions, your acknowledge insurance department or Consumer opinion Program can help. subsequent to the Affordable Care Act, there's supplementary keep for consumers, in view of that say you will advantage of it! Having health insurance sponsorship is a fine thing, especially taking into account you know how it works. We hope you're now greater than before prepared for the next epoch you have to pull that health insurance card out of your wallet.
